The Kansas City Chiefs celebrated their Super Bowl LVII victory with a private ring ceremony on Thursday night.

"That's what you work for, was to win the Super Bowl and get those rings," Mahomes said. "They last a lifetime. To be able to see them, I know they've done a great job with them. I got to help out a little bit with the creating process.

"I got to see the process of it and gave some ideas and stuff like that. So they did a great job and they mean [a lot] even with whatever they look like. You get to have them forever and they mean the world. It's cool to be able to have two of them now."

Each Super Bowl ring contains 613 diamonds -- 609 round diamonds and four marquise diamonds -- and 35 rubies totaling 16.1 carats.
